The NEET SS 2025 Exam Centres list is prepared by the NBEMS every year, based on the participating colleges for the NEET SS 2025 Exam. The NEET SS 2025 Exam Centres are allocated to students based on their choices of location and institute filled up during the NEET SS 2025 application process. Therefore, students are eligible to choose their individual options for exam centres based on the list of available institutes, as per their convenience. The exam centres for the NEET SS 2025 exam will be located in over 43 cities. It is important to note that every NEET SS 2025 exam centre will be assigned a unique exam centre code to distinguish the selected ones among the multiple exam centres at similar locations. Here are the NEET SS state-wise exam centres. Have a look at the table below and find the centre nearest to your location.
State | City |
|---|---|
Andhra Pradesh | Guntur |
Andhra Pradesh | Kurnool |
Andhra Pradesh | Nandyal |
Andhra Pradesh | Vijayawada |
Assam | Guwahati |
Bihar | Patna |
Chhattisgarh | Durg |
Delhi | New Delhi |
Goa | Mapusa |
Gujarat | Ahmedabad |
Himachal Pradesh | Hamirpur |
Jammu and Kashmir | Jammu |
Jammu and Kashmir | Srinagar |
Jharkhand | Ranchi |
Karnataka | Bengaluru |
Karnataka | Dharwad |
Karnataka | Hubballi (Hubli) |
Karnataka | Mysuru (Mysore) |
Kerala | Ernakulam |
Kerala | Kollam |
Kerala | Kozhikode |
Kerala | Thrissur |
Madhya Pradesh | Bhopal |
Maharashtra | Mumbai |
Maharashtra | Nagpur |
Maharashtra | Pune |
Manipur | Imphal |
Odisha | Bhubaneswar |
Punjab | Patiala |
Rajasthan | Ajmer |
Rajasthan | Bikaner |
Sikkim | Gangtok |
Tamil Nadu | Chennai |
Tamil Nadu | Coimbatore |
Tamil Nadu | Madurai |
Telangana | Hyderabad |
Tripura | Agartala |
Uttar Pradesh | Agra |
Uttar Pradesh | Lucknow |
Uttar Pradesh | Noida |
Uttar Pradesh | Varanasi |
Uttarakhand | Haldwani |
West Bengal | Kolkata |
The following are some of the important instructions that you must abide by at the NEET SS exam centre:
1. Be on time: You should reach your NEET SS centre on time. The time and centre details will be provided to you on your admit card.
2. Keep all the required documents: The admit card will also highlight all the things and documents you are required to bring to your NEET SS exam centre. Make sure you carry all the essential documents and verify all the details.
3. Maintain decorum at the exam centre: The exam centre in charge may ask you to verify your identity; therefore, you should cooperate with the authorities to avoid any inconvenience.
4. Follow the dress code: On the day of the exam, you should appear in the appropriate dress code. You should check your admit card and exam notification to check if the exam authority has prescribed any specific dress code. In any case, you should prefer to wear formal, loose clothing.
